it depends.
In my case (and in case of at least 99% of people I know) - the contacts of the most trusted and appreciated peers are stored in the phone contact list, while FB friends list mostly contains much weaker connections - including lots of people that I even hardly know.
So from this perspective, the question is - do you want a shotgun or a sniper rifle :) in other words - do you want to tap into closest peers, or to get as much exposure as possible, no matter the quality.
Again - that's my personal perspective, and the realities in different social groups may differ - so take it with a grain of salt :)
P.S. when gaining users from FB, you don't actually have access to their friends lists. This hole was closed after the Cambridge Analytica scandal and now you only get access to the friends that already use your app.
